Ukraine To Receive $841M In Budget Support From Canada Soon Koretskyi
"Ukraine will shortly receive $841 million in budgetary support from the World Bank under the Government of Canada's guarantees. Funds are provided within the PEACE in Ukraine project. The resource will be directed to reimburse state budget expenditures on pension payments," Koretskyi wrote.

Koretskyi thanked the Canadian government and the World Bank for their assistance.
As reported, the Ukrainian government plans to complete work by October 15 on the documents required to secure $29.5 billion in international financing this year.
